A home theater for your car? Clarion’s overhead monitor combines all the comforts of a home system right in the back seat of your car. The 15.4″ WXGA color TFT-LCD monitor comes with adjustable tint, color and brightness and a built in DVD player. It also comes with a built-in transmitter for wireless headphones and a handy remote.

The TFT active matrix LCD monitor reproduces vivid colors and provides clear, crisp viewing of your favorite DVDs. It’s simple to install on the roof of your car and provides that much needed entertainment for your kids on those long road trips or just when mom and dad need a little break. MSRP $1,000.

  • Need a new MID this Christmas? Well how about Clarion’s MiND device? We’ve been waiting for it since September so it’s about time it arrive. You get a 4.8 inch WVGA touchscreen, an Intel Atom CPU, 512MB of RAM and a 4GB SSD. There’s Bluetooth 2.0 and WiFi support, a microSD card slot and 2 USB ports. You get Firefox for a browser and RealPlayer for your music and videos. Maps for the USA and Canada will be preloaded and it will all work on Linux baby!

    And here’s the bad news price: $649.99. Now go sit on Santa’s lap and ask for it.
